Pisa SC is confirmed to be promoted to Serie A next season after waiting 34 years to return to compete in the highest caste of the Italian League.
Pisa's promotion to Serie A was confirmed after their closest rivals, Spezia, were defeated by Reggiana with a score of 1-2, Sunday evening local time.
The result means that Pisa, who are in second place in the Serie B standings with 72 points from 36 matches, are no longer able to be caught by Spezia in third place with 63 points with two matches remaining.
Filippo Inzaghi's squad ended their wait to appear in Italy's top football competition after last playing in 1991.
In addition, this is also a sweet achievement for Pisa after previously experiencing relegation to division 5 of the Italian football competition.
